Lets compare vitamin content per 100 grams of Canned Corn, Sweet, Yellow, Rinsed With Tap Water vs Baked Potato Flesh:
- 100 grams of Canned Corn, Sweet, Yellow, Rinsed With Tap Water have 3.2 times more Vitamin B9 than Baked Potato Flesh.
- While 100 g of Baked Potatoes Flesh no Salt contain 7 times more Vitamin B1, 1.8 times more Vitamin B3 and 7.5 times more Vitamin C than Canned Corn, Sweet, Yellow, Rinsed With Tap Water, Solids.
- 100 grams of Canned Corn, Sweet, Yellow, Rinsed With Tap Water have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B1 and Vitamin C
- Both Canned Corn, Sweet, Yellow, Rinsed With Tap Water, Solids as well as Baked Potatoes Flesh no Salt have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B2,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D in 100 grams.
Comparing minerals per 100 grams for Canned Corn, Sweet, Yellow, Rinsed With Tap Water vs Baked Potato Flesh:
- 100 grams of Canned Corn, Sweet, Yellow, Rinsed With Tap Water have 32.6 times more Sodium than Baked Potato Flesh.
- While 100 g of Baked Potatoes Flesh no Salt contain 6.9 times more Copper, 1.6 times more Iron, 2.3 times more Magnesium, 2.9 times more Manganese and 3.4 times more Potassium than Canned Corn, Sweet, Yellow, Rinsed With Tap Water, Solids.
- Both Canned Corn, Sweet, Yellow, Rinsed With Tap Water and Baked Potato Flesh contain similar levels of Phosphorus, Zinc and Water per 100 grams.
- Both Canned Corn, Sweet, Yellow, Rinsed With Tap Water, Solids as well as Baked Potatoes Flesh no Salt lack sufficient amounts of Calcium in 100 grams.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 100 grams:
- 100 grams of Canned Corn, Sweet, Yellow, Rinsed With Tap Water have 20.7 times more Omega 6 and 2.4 times more Sugars than Baked Potato Flesh.
- While 100 g of Baked Potatoes Flesh no Salt contain 1.5 times more Energy and 1.7 times more Carbohydrate than Canned Corn, Sweet, Yellow, Rinsed With Tap Water, Solids.
- Both Canned Corn, Sweet, Yellow, Rinsed With Tap Water and Baked Potato Flesh offer comparable quantities of Fiber and Protein per 100 grams.
- 100 grams of Baked Potato Flesh provide inadequate amounts of Omega 6
- Both Canned Corn, Sweet, Yellow, Rinsed With Tap Water, Solids as well as Baked Potatoes Flesh no Salt provide inadequate amounts of Omega 3 in 100 grams.
